<p>I just started to plant my fall vegetables. I planted broccoli, cauliflower, and brussels sprouts. In a couple of weeks I will be planting peas, carrots, lettuce, and spinach. Where I live, and this applies to most climates, Fall is the best time to harvest these cool season vegetables. By maturing in the cool Fall temperatures, the vegetables taste better, in my opinion, and the plant will not bolt or go to seed and ruin any further harvest. Most of the people I talk to don&#8217;t realize that you can plant for Fall harvest let alone that they actually can do better than the Spring.</p>
<p>So what is the secret to Fall planting? In my opinion it is the timing. You want to direct seed into the garden early enough to take advantage of the warm summer to grow the vegetable quickly, yet you want it to mature right before the first frosts come. Therefore, take the days to maturity from your seed packet and subtract back from your first frost date in the Fall to establish your plant date. I always add about 2 additional weeks for a buffer. Therefore, if you have a 80 day broccoli then you would add 14 days for a total of 94 days. My first frost date is about Oct 15th so I would go back 94 days and then plant, so about July 10th.</p>
<p>Remember that the maturity dates are calculated from germination or transplant, therefore, you need to give yourself the additional days to germinate the seed to properly calculate the days. Since this doesn&#8217;t have to be exact and I already added a 2 week buffer I didn&#8217;t bother to put this in the calculation above, but you should know about it.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I have written alot of posts on starting seeds indoors, but many vegetables should be directly seeded into your garden. Here is a short list of those that should be direct seeded.</p>
<ul>
<li>Carrots</li>
<li>Beets</li>
<li>Melons</li>
<li>Squash</li>
<li>Beans</li>
<li>Peas</li>
<li>Cucumbers</li>
<li>And more</li>
</ul>
<p>This doesn&#8217;t mean you cannot start them indoors, it just means that they either do better with direct seed or there are not really any advantages to starting indoors.</p>
<p>When direct seeding you should plant in <a title="Soil Prep category" href="http://blog.vegenag.com/tag/soil-prep/" target="_blank">prepared soil</a> to a depth of 2-3 times the diameter of your seed. Most people plant too deep, and then they wait forever to get their seeds up. Once your seeds are planted, water them immediately with a sprinkler or some other way of watering them without washing the freshly planted seeds out. You will want to water every day until the seeds are germinated. I usually run the sprinkler on top of the seeds everyday for 20 minutes or so to fill this requirement.</p>
<p>When you plant I advice to plant more seeds than you need. When planting rows, add seeds in a line and then thin out later instead of just planting one seed exactly where you want one plant to go. This will make sure that you get the plants germinated and allows you to pick the most vigorous plants while thinning out the smaller ones.</p>
<p>When planting seeds that you just need one plant for like squash, cucumber or melons, then plant in a mound by mounding up dirt where you want the plant to go and then planting 5-6 seeds in the mound. When they all come up, you pick the best two and then when they get a bit bigger, pick the best one.</p>
<p>The next consideration is soil temperature. If the soil is not warm enough the seed won&#8217;t germinate. Most seeds need the soil to be 60 degrees or more. Some can do less, but this is a good standard to go by. This means that there is really no point in planting, or at least expecting immediate germination, if the soil is not warm enough. If you need to get an early start you may consider row covers in order to help warm the soil.</p>
<p>Another consideration is soil texture. It is best to have a loamy or crumbly soil so that the plant can push through easily. While this is ideal, many plants are pretty tough when it come to pushing through. The best way to enhance your soil texture is to add <a title="Adding compost to your garden" href="http://blog.vegenag.com/2010/02/adding-compost-to-your-garden/" target="_blank">soil amendments</a>. I like to add compost or peat moss. Doing this also add nutrients to the soil.</p>
<p>The last thing to consider is fertilizer. You should fertilize your soil before planting. I have a <a title="Fertilizer basics video" href="http://blog.vegenag.com/2010/03/fertilizer-basics-video-added/" target="_blank">video</a> and <a title="Fertilizer basics" href="http://blog.vegenag.com/2009/03/fertilizer-basics/" target="_blank">blog post </a>on the subject. Seeds can be planted immediately after fertilizing so you do not need to wait.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>After pouring through 10+ seed catalogs, I have determined what I will order and from who. I make this post to give you an idea of things that you should consider when planning your garden.</p>
<p>First, do it early. Seed growers only have a certain amount of seeds and when they run out they can&#8217;t produce more until next year. Also you want to get them shipped to you in a timely manner so that you have them on hand to begin growing when it comes time.</p>
<p>Next, look at different catalogs. While I only ordered from 2 different catalogs, each catalog had something different to offer that met my particular needs. Many times I will focus on some special thing I am looking for and then if the price is right, I will order the other stuff from them that is the same in most other catalogs.</p>
<p>For example, I am trying to get broccoli and cauliflower to grow in the Spring here in Utah. This is very difficult and I have not yet had great success since it gets too hot, too early, so I looked for the earliest ones I could find. I found &#8216;Major&#8217; broccolli at 43 days from transplant and &#8216;Silver Cup&#8217; cauliflower at 40 days. Both were at <a title="PineTree Garden seeds" href="http://superseeds.com" target="_blank">PineTree Garden Seeds</a>. They have great prices so I also ordered my carrots, beets, peas and so forth from them.This will be my first year ordering from them, so I will let you know if I have any problems with fulfillment or service etc.</p>
<p>Prices is another consideration when deciding who to order from. Some have good prices, but high shipping rates. Some have high prices, but give large coupons like <a title="Henry Fields seed catalog" href="http://henryfields.com/" target="_blank">Henry Fields</a>. They give $25 off an order of $50 making it 50% off everything. And some have high prices, but very reliable service, selection and premium seeds. I would put <a title="Stokes seed catalog" href="http://www.stokeseeds.com" target="_blank">Stokes</a> in that category. In the end, seeds are really cheap. I got everything I needed for a huge garden for a whole year and I will have a ton of extra seeds for about $35. Therefore, I wouldn&#8217;t concern yourself with seed prices, check for shipping rates and such since that could be a bigger hit in the end. I spent 25% this year just on shipping.</p>
<p>Last, try new stuff and don&#8217;t get stuck with one variety just because it comes with a ton of seeds. If you want to try two different onions like a red onion and a yellow onion then order both. I know that they each come with 300 seeds, but they are only $1-2 each.</p>
<p>I just ordered 5 different kinds of tomatoes, one early variety, 2 beefsteak variety, one paste variety and one cherry tomato. I will get about 25 seeds per pack for 125 seeds. I am only growing 6 different plants. Assuming no loss, that would take me over 20 years to plant all the seeds. I estimate that I will grow over 400 tomatoes from the $12 that I spent on the seeds. Don&#8217;t worry about wasting seeds, give them away or throw away, but have fun with growing different varieties.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I have been receiving most of my seed catalogs over the past few weeks and I received one I have never seen. I went to their website last year after a friend told me about them and requested a catalog. The company is <a title="PineTree Garden Seeds" href="http://superseeds.com" target="_blank">PineTree Garden Seeds</a>.</p>
<p>The reason why I like their catalog so much is because I felt like they had a lot of varieties that other catalogs do not. Many of the mainstream catalogs all seem to carry the same stuff with little deviation. This one filled in a gap I was looking for with special varieties. For example, I have been looking for a really early broccoli and cauliflower to grow in the spring since we have such a short spring crop season here. This one provided me with varieties for both that are about 10 days earlier than ones I could find in other catalogs. I also found a number of banana pepper options, most others give you one.</p>
<p>I also found really good prices. For example, I want to grow a mild or sweet jalapeno this year since I love the taste, but not the hot. They have a variety called Fooled You Pepper for $1.65 a packet. Stokes also came out this year with a sweet jalapeno called Dulce, yet it costs $5.75 a packet. As you can see, they are a great option.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I have been looking forward to this day for over 5 weeks. Mainly because that is when I planted the seeds for the starts that I put out yesterday. They grew wonderfully using a simple light system (<a title="Starting seeds indoors" href="http://blog.vegenag.com/2009/03/starting-seeds-indoors/" target="_blank">see post</a>). Not only was I able to get an early start, but each plant cost me about $.20 between seeds, soil and peat pots. That is a lot better than $1-3 for starts in the store.</p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-full wp-image-364" src="http://blog.vegenag.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/04/l-1600-1200-f08061f3-0c9f-4b21-9c0f-aaf5058a7a60.jpeg" alt="" width="300" height="225" /></p>
<p>I planted broccoli, cauliflower, head lettuce, romaine lettuce, spinach, swiss chard, and onions. The broccoli, cauliflower, and head lettuce are more of an experiment since they don&#8217;t do as well in the Spring as they do in the Fall. I have already seeded carrots and peas.</p>
<p>Note: I planted some seeds I didn&#8217;t use for starts at the same time out in the garden to compare with my indoor starts. Obviously they didn&#8217;t grow as well, but I wanted to know how much of a disparity there would be. The results were significant. With each vegetable that I planted in the garden, they were barely even up with seed leaves while my starts were 3-4 inches tall with 4-6 true leaves and an established root system.</p>
<p><img class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-229" title="img_0911" src="http://blog.vegenag.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/04/img_0911-225x300.jpg" alt="img_0911" width="225" height="300" /><img class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-230" title="img_0910" src="http://blog.vegenag.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/04/img_0910-225x300.jpg" alt="img_0910" width="225" height="300" /></p>
<p>This is highly significant for anyone trying to get Spring crops out of crops such as head lettuce, broccoli and cauliflower. These crops will &#8220;bolt&#8221; when it gets to hot, therefore, unless you get a jump on the season by using starts, you pretty much don&#8217;t have a chance in Utah by direct seeding in the Spring. You should do well in the Fall though.</p>
